Overview

July 20-22, 2018, The Walden School hosted a weekend of events to celebrate more than 65 years of outstanding Walden and Junior Conservatory Camp (JCC) history.

Dozens of alumni and Walden friends gathered in the Monadnock region to experience the Walden/JCC magic once again.

While Walden’s Young Musicians Program was in full swing, alumni reconnected with friends, attended music workshops and a Composers Forum featuring The Walden School Players and alumni composers, hiked Mount Monadnock, and joined in community singing. One evening featured a concert of alumni performers. Campus tours highlighted updates and improvements to the Dublin School grounds, including a brand new recital hall with air conditioning! Many of the weekend’s alumni gatherings were held at Aldworth Manor in Harrisville, a wonderful Monadnock venue.

Schedule

Our reunion began Friday with the chance to observe the YMP program in action, a BBQ bringing together alumni, board members, and current faculty and staff, and an Alumni Guest Artist Concert and reception.

Saturday got off to a lively start with a hike up Mt. Monadnock. Later in the day, our talented alumni dove into classes led by YMP faculty, and came together for choral singing, one of the most cherished traditions of Walden and JCC. The Composers Forum on Sunday featured the Walden School Players and moderators Sam Pluta and Caroline Mallonée Huebner.

Alumni Composers Forum

Our 2018 Walden/JCC Reunion culminated in an Alumni Composers Forum.

The Composers Forum was co-moderated by Caroline Mallonée (Walden alumna, faculty member, and Director of Walden’s Creative Musicians Retreat) and Sam Pluta (Walden faculty member and former Director of Electronic Music). The Composers Forum was open to all participants attending the alumni reunion, as well as all students, faculty, and staff taking part in the Young Musicians Program.
